Static Mixers: Types, Applications, and Industrial Advantages

A Static Mixer is a precision-fabricated unit inserted into a pipeline to blend fluid streams continuously while flowing through. It does the mixing with fixed, strategically positioned internal elements that induce the flow to divide, turn, and reblend. Because they possess neither mechanical nor moving parts, static mixers provide low maintenance and high reliability, and are well-suited for inline blending. Varied static mixer designs are suited for varied fluid properties and mixing applications: 1. Pipe (Inline) Static Mixers Design: Helical or baffle elements within cylindrical tubes. Application: General purpose—very suitable for liquid or gas mixing within a continuous pipe. Applications: Water treatment, oil & gas, chemical processing.

What are the different types of agitators?

Mixing is a significant aspect of industrial processes to obtain consistent products, improve chemical reactions, and ensure material uniformity. From liquid blending to gas dispersion, suspending solids to heat transfer, the appropriate agitator makes all the difference. An agitator is a mechanical component to mix or stir fluids, slurries, or solids in a vessel or tank. The type of agitator chosen is based on the process need, including the viscosity of the material, vessel size, and desired result.
